Podcast Overview

Love Capacity is the measure of your ability to receive, provide and be accountable for an unconditional, forgiving, profoundly tender, passionate affection to another person. Go to LoveCapacity.com and take your Love Capacity Quiz . . . the quiz only takes 5 minutes. You take the quiz and you get your Love Capacity Quiz Score, Score Title and you get your Score Description.

Love Capacity Quiz "Score 4 = Afraid"

Afraid: You are adamantly against taking any emotional risk. You are not only afraid to love, you are also afraid of being loved because of your fear of letting your guard down. In each of your past relationships you purposely hold back or you believe that your partner is purposely holding back. To expand your Love Capacity you will have to learn from your relationship mistakes and trust yourself not to make the same mistakes in the future.

Love Capacity Quiz Score: "3 = Confused"

So today we are talking about the Love Capacity Score = 3, which means Confused. The Definition of Confused is: You have been loved but not the way that you wanted to be loved. You have loved others but not the way that they wanted to be loved. Because of your past painful experiences, you hesitate to exhibit love for your partner until they have shown you love first. In this game of “protecting your heart” no one wins. Once you learn that you may get hurt in the process of loving someone, you will gain the clarity that you need to move past your relationship disappointments.
